Q2 Planning Note — Department Heads

Norfield Analytics remains the lead acquisition candidate. Diligence on Branwell Group closes Friday; valuation gap persists. Keep headcount plans flexible pending outcome. No external communication until term sheet signed. Integration lead to be named by the Kestrel committee. Budget holds at prior guidance. Relevant strategic context follows in the note below.

board note of kafof-yahag: Druaelox Foods plans to raise the Holwyn list price by 35 percent in July.

# Flaglight Rollouts — Approvals

Quick version for on-call: any rollout touching more than 5% of traffic needs an approval in Flaglight before the ramp continues. Kill switches don't need approval — just flip them and note it in the incident channel. Scheduled ramps pause automatically if error budget burns hot. If you're stuck at 2 a.m. with a pending approval, there's one person authorized to override, and that's the approver below.

account owner for tagep-bafof: Norael Gilax Juleth

Subject: Memtrace cut-over complete

Team,

Cut-over to Memtrace v2 for GPU memory profiling finished last night. Old v1 agents are disabled; any tickets referencing v1 dashboards should be closed as resolved-by-migration. Sampling overhead is now under 2% and allocation traces include kernel names. Known gap: profiles older than 30 days were not migrated. Point customers at the v2 docs for setup questions. For reference when troubleshooting, the agent now runs with the following configuration.

settings of bagaf-bawip:
[aldax]
port = 5000
region = south-4
host = aldax.brasklabs.corp
team = brivan
timeout_ms = 2000
retries = 2

# Quillhaven Autoscaler — Environment Overview

The Quillhaven queue-depth autoscaler runs in three environments: dev, staging, and prod. Dev scales against a synthetic load generator and is safe to experiment in. Staging mirrors prod queue topology but caps replicas at four. Prod scales the consumer fleet for the billing and notification queues; changes there require a second reviewer. All three environments share the same binary and differ only in configuration. For reference, the prod environment currently runs with the following settings.

config for fafog-bahof:
ULAWYN_HOST=ulawyn.tolvaqsys.internal
ULAWYN_PORT=5000